Athlon 64 was one of those CPU families that changed how buyers talked about desktop performance. It was not just another frequency race product. For many users, it represented a more complete platform story: strong real-world speed, a clear generational identity, and a credible path into 64-bit desktop computing before that transition felt normal.
When you open entries such as Athlon 64 3000+ (Socket 939), Athlon 64 3200+ (Socket 939), and Athlon 64 3800+ (Socket 939), the important thing is not only the raw spec sheet. It is the era they represent: a period when AMD looked technically decisive in mainstream desktop discussions.
Why Athlon 64 Stood Out
The line mattered because it combined several user-visible advantages at once. Buyers saw credible gaming and desktop performance, a modern platform identity, and a cleaner upgrade narrative than many fragmented CPU launches usually offer. That made Athlon 64 memorable in a way many otherwise competent processors are not.
It also sat in a useful middle position historically. Earlier desktop chips often felt like incremental clock-speed stories. Later products such as Core 2 Duo changed the conversation again around efficiency-per-core and mainstream dual-core balance. Athlon 64 is the bridge era that explains why the mid-2000s desktop market became so competitive.
Why Socket Details Matter
Athlon 64 is also a good example of why CPU history should not be flattened into one SKU. Socket differences, cache differences, and product revisions matter. If you are using CPU Wiki to compare parts, it is worth checking the exact socket and release context rather than assuming every Athlon 64 badge means the same practical platform.
That is especially true if you compare it with smaller, lower-power families such as Intel Atom. The goals were completely different. Athlon 64 targeted mainstream desktop relevance. Atom targeted cost, thermal limits, and compact systems. Those two lines solve different user problems even when the release years overlap in the broader archive.
Why The Family Still Gets Searched
Users still search Athlon 64 because it sits at the intersection of nostalgia, old hardware repair, and platform history. It marks a period when CPU competition felt open again, and when buying the “right” desktop processor could materially change how responsive a system felt in games and day-to-day work.
